The Loudoun County (web|news) Sheriff's Office says it has detained a man in connection with an apparent murder in the Middleburg area.
Terence E. Dade, 23, has been charged with first-degree murder and use of a firearm during the commission of a felony. He is being held without bond at the Loudoun County Adult Detention Center in Leesburg.
Deputies were called to the 35200 block of Snake Hill Road just before midnight Wednesday for a report of a person injured in the woods.
The victim, 21-year-old Jajuan "Murphy" Johnson of Fort Washington, Maryland was pronounced dead on the scene. He suffered blunt force trauma, according to police.
Police say Dade and Johnson had been acquainted; both had lived in the village of St. Louis in Loudoun County. Family members say Johnson had been in the area visiting his mother, who celebrated her birthday Wednesday night.
